Pics will be sent tmrw mrng. It was easy. Read the directions ahead of time and you can do half the things before you even open the hood. The crankcase vent tube supplied was the only problem. It's a stiff hose and when you make the extreme bend to attach it you get a kink even after following the instructions to alter the stock one. I went up to the store and grabbed s 90 and it's much cleaner. Takes about 2 hours.

I didn't expect much from the K&N CAI compared to what they claim. I leveled my truck 2.8" and put on 35x12.5 20 toyo's and lost 2mpg city and 4-5 highway. Truck wouldn't shift into 8th gear due to the extra wind resistance and the larger tires. Added the K&N and felt the kick in the power and the cool sound under the hood right away. Now I've drove the same route I have driven for 18 years to work and gained the 2mpg right back from the level and tires. Back to 14.4mpg city. For the short period on the highway so far it shifts into 8th again. Can't wait to drive to the cabin to test the highway mileage. Got 15.5 the last trip for hunting without the K&N. We'll see. I'll update. Going in two weeks to grab the quads. K&N's BS seems true so far.
